  1. 6 min read December 12, 2023 Finding the Old Road The great Winston Churchill seemed to have a prophetic sense regarding his destiny from a young age, though he would not likely have referred to it as prophetic. At 16 years of age, he told a friend, “I have dreams about it, seeing into the future.” Though he acknowledged that the dreams were “blurry,” he nonetheless insisted, “This country will be subjected somehow, to a tremendous invasion, by what means I do not know, but I tell you I shall be in command of the defenses of London, and I shall save London and England from disaster.”(1) No doubt orchestrated by God’s sovereign hand, Churchill would, indeed, fulfill those words. Amazing! Though Churchill was not what most would think of as religious, he was nevertheless a man of deep faith and biblical knowledge, which many, like biographer Stephen Mansfield, believe was instilled in him by his childhood nanny.(2) Churchill often referenced “Christian civilization” as one of the causes for which the Allies were fighting Hitler,(3) which the following partial list of quotes illustrates: As early as 1931, in The Strand Magazine, Churchill wrote about "our duty to preserve the structure of humane, enlightened, Christian society."(4) In a speech to the House of Commons about the Munich Agreement in 1938, Churchill said, "There can never be friendship between the British democracy and the Nazi power, that power which spurns Christian ethics, which cheers its onward course by a barbarous paganism."(5) In 1940, he said, “I expect that the battle of Britain is about to begin. Upon this battle depends the survival of Christian Civilization.”(6) As he contemplated the defense of London during the Battle of Britain, he referred to the metropolis as "this strong City of Refuge which…is of deep consequence to Christian civilization."(7) In 1944, he said, "It is no exaggeration to say that the future of the whole world and the hopes of a broadening civilization founded upon Christian ethics depends upon the relations between the British Commonwealth of Nations and the USA."(8) In his famous "Iron Curtain" speech on March 5, 1946, after the war had ended, Churchill still sounded the warning, saying that the Communist parties infiltrating postwar nations "constitute a growing challenge and peril to Christian civilization."(9) Churchill knew the war was about more than a madman’s lust for power; satan was behind it. I’ve taught on the subject of timing more than once in Give Him 15 posts, but here is a quick review. There are multiple Greek words for "time." The primary word is chronos, which refers to time in general; it is the general "time in which anything is done."(3) Another very important word, kairos, is "the right time; the opportune point in time at which something should be done."(4) A window of opportunity would be kairos time, as would a well-timed attack in war, or a moment of danger. On the other hand, what time of day it currently is would be chronos time. The Scriptures speak of kairos prayers, prayer offered during critical times of need. Ephesians 6:18, the context of which is spiritual warfare, says that we are to "be on the alert ... for all the saints" and "pray at all times [kairos] in the Spirit." This verse is not telling us to pray all the time - that would be chronos - but to pray at all strategic times (kairos). Two ancient cities, Petra and Masada, both impregnable natural strongholds made of rock, exemplify the type of fortress the Lord wants to be to us. I’ll give you the biblical reference for this momentarily. The city of Petra (Greek word for "rock") was originally named Sela (the Hebrew word for “rock”). The second city, Masada, is from the Hebrew word, metsudah, meaning “fortress, castle, or stronghold.” The first city, Petra, “was virtually impregnable against attack by the military technology and weaponry of the ancient world," said **** Eastman and Jack Hayford in their book Living and Praying in Jesus' Name. The primary access to this stronghold was, and continues to be, a very narrow, natural gorge called the Sik (Arabic for "shaft"), which is about a mile in length and approximately ten feet wide. Because of this geological factor, the Sik could easily be defended by even a tiny band of people against any invasion, even when the attackers used suicide tactics. As G.A. Smith notes in his commentary, "The interior is reached by gorges so narrow that two horsemen may scarcely ride abreast, and the sun is shut out by the overhanging rocks.”(1) I have been to the second city, Masada, which is an incredible natural fortress near the Dead Sea. Masada is a plateau atop a mountain, which ends abruptly at cliffs steeply falling about 1,300 ft on the east and about 300 ft on the west. The approaches are very difficult to navigate. King Herod used it as a military outpost, and in the first century AD, it took a three-year siege for the Roman Empire to starve out a band of Jewish zealots from this amazing fortress. In Psalm 31:3 (KJV), David said, "Thou art my rock [sela/petra], and my fortress [metsudah].” “You’re my Petra and my Masada,” he said! What an incredible picture of David's confidence in God as his hiding place, defense, and impenetrable place of protection!!! David used another geographical illustration of God's protection in the famous twenty-third Psalm. He states in verse 4, “Yea, though I walk through the valley of the shadow of death, I fear no evil: for thou art with me; thy rod and thy staff they comfort me” (KJV). The International Standard Bible Encyclopedia (ISBE) says the phrase "valley of the shadow of death" is used to describe the infamous valley to the southwest of Jerusalem where some in Judah made their children “pass through the fire.” This phrase spoke of human sacrifice; 2 Kings 23:10 mentions it as the valley where children were offered as sacrifices to the god Molech. ISBE goes on to say, "Because of the atrocities that had been performed there, the name of this valley developed into a synonym for hell." Gilgal was the place Israel camped after Joshua led them in their crossing of the Jordan River, making it their headquarters for a season. The name means “rolling.” They named it this, not because of the Jordan River being rolled back; its flow was actually “cut off” miles upriver, not rolled back. They named the place Gilgal because it was there that God told Israel the reproach of their slavery in Egypt had been “rolled” off of them (Joshua 5:9).
